2024 Honda Accord Windshield Specifications & Details
The 2024 Honda Accord belongs to the eleventh generation (2023-present), built on Honda's all-new platform that introduced a wider body and a more steeply raked windshield compared to previous generations. The OEM windshield part number is 73111-30B-A11 for models equipped with the heads-up display, and 73111-30A-A01 for standard trims. AGC (Asahi Glass Co.) is the primary glass supplier for Honda's Marysville, Ohio and Greensburg, Indiana assembly plants where the Accord is built. All 2024 Accord trims come standard with Honda Sensing as a complete suite, including Collision Mitigation Braking, Road Departure Mitigation, Adaptive Cruise Control with Low-Speed Follow, Lane Keeping Assist, and Traffic Sign Recognition. The forward-facing camera is bonded to the windshield behind the rearview mirror, requiring static calibration after every replacement per Honda Service Bulletin 21-005.
Glass Options for Your 2024 Honda Accord
One distinctive feature of the 2024 Accord windshield is its acoustic interlayer, which is standard across all trims including the base LX. This laminated acoustic glass uses a special PVB (polyvinyl butyral) interlayer that significantly reduces road noise and wind noise transmitted through the windshield. When selecting replacement glass, it is important to match this acoustic specification to maintain the Accord's cabin quietness. OEM Honda glass carries the Honda logo and DOT markings, while quality aftermarket alternatives from Pilkington, PGW, and Fuyao also offer acoustic-rated windshields that meet FMVSS 205 standards. Touring and Sport-L trims with the heads-up display require a specially coated windshield with a reflective layer in the driver's line of sight, and only OEM or specifically HUD-compatible aftermarket glass should be used for these trims.

Common Issues & What to Watch For
Eleventh-generation Accord owners have reported that improperly calibrated Honda Sensing systems after windshield replacement can cause phantom braking events, particularly on highways with overhead signs or bridges. This typically occurs when shops skip the mandatory static calibration or use incorrect calibration procedures. Some owners have also noted that non-acoustic replacement glass noticeably increases cabin noise, particularly at highway speeds.
